How they compare

Ethiopia currently reports 0.0109 current US$ against 0 current US$ in Brazil, a difference of 0.0109 current US$.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Ethiopia ahead.

Brazil ranks 50th and Ethiopia ranks 48th of 150 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Brazil averaged higher in 2 and Ethiopia in 1.
